Global Solidarity Partnership program, through the CRS gives the United
States Catholics the opportunity to
builds strong long-term relationships with partners overseas. The program works through a
team of volunteers from both the U.S. partner and the partner overseas.
Parishioners in the U.S. are directly engage with people from different
culture. Parishioners provide support to the people in
their partner country who struggle for food security, clean water, good
health, economic security, and education for their children.
Catholic
Relief Services Madagascar Update
The Madagascar
Global Partnership visit that had been scheduled to take place in June
2008 will instead be in June 2009 due to a major reorganization by the
Unites States Catholic Relief Services offices.
The office in
Chicago will undertake the responsibility for supporting partnerships
between Midwestern dioceses and the dioceses in other countries. A Team
of Social Action staff and volunteers will be attending a meeting in
Chicago on April 8-10 to learn about the support CRS will provide in the
coming year.
